Oklahoma Code § 62-9010.5

Title 62. Public Finance: Pay for Success Innovation Fund

A.  There is hereby created in the State Treasury a revolving
fund for the Office of Management and Enterprise Services to be
designated the "Pay for Success Innovation Fund".  The fund shall be
a continuing fund, not subject to fiscal year limitations, and shall
consist of all monies designated by state agencies to the Pay for
Success Innovation Fund and monies which may otherwise be available
to the Office of Management and Enterprise Services for use as
provided for in this section.
B.  All monies appropriated to the fund shall be budgeted and
expended by the Office of Management and Enterprise Services for the
purpose of funding contracts as authorized by this act.  Pursuant to
contract, the Office of Management and Enterprise Services shall
provide payment to private entities for the delivery of performance
targets and outcome measures at the direction of the agency engaged
in the contract and only in accordance with the terms of the pay-
for-success contract.
C.  To the extent that any money credited to this fund for a
particular pay-for-success contract remains unpaid at the time the
particular contract expires or is terminated, as soon after the
contract expiration as is practicable, the Office of Management and
Enterprise Services shall return the unpaid amount to the agency to
which the money was originally appropriated.
D.  The Office of Management and Enterprise Services may enter
into memorandums of understanding with other agencies and promulgate
rules as necessary to administer this section and pay-for-success
contracts entered into under this section.
